Etymology

German and Jewish surname, from several placenames composed of schön (beautiful) + Feld (field). Compare the variant Schonfeld.

Statistics

  • According to the 2010 United States Census, Schoenfeld is the 9539th most common surname in the United States, belonging to 3408 individuals. Schoenfeld is most common among White (95.36%) individuals.
